PUMA
Istituto di Scienza e Tecnologie dell'Informazione     
Balzerani L., Di Ruscio D., Pierantonio A., De Angelis G. A Product Line Architecture for Web Applications. In: SAC'05 - Symposium on Applied Computing (Santa Fe, New Mexico , USA, 13-17 March 2005). Proceedings, vol. 1-58113-964-0/05/0003 pp. 1689 - 1693. ACM (ed.). 2005.
 
 
Abstract
(English)
Increasingly, Web applications are used in similar environments to fulfill similar tasks. Sharing a common infrastructure and reusing assets to deploy recurrent services may be considered an advantage in terms of economic significance and overall quality. Thus, it may be appropriate to design web applications as members of a product family. The paper illustrates Koriandol, a product-line architecture designed to develop, deploy and maintain web application families. In contrast with usual component-based systems, Koriandol prescribes that variability handling mechanisms are reflective and built-in into the components.
URL: http://portal.acm.org
Subject Web Applications
Product Line architectures
Variability determination
Feature oriented domain analysis
Component-based systems
Reflection
D.2.10 Design
D.2.11 Software Architectures
D.2.13 Reusable Software


Icona documento 1) Download Document PDF


Icona documento Open access Icona documento Restricted Icona documento Private

 


Per ulteriori informazioni, contattare: Librarian http://puma.isti.cnr.it

Valid HTML 4.0 Transitional